- The distance between Yonagunijima, Japan and Bournemouth-Hurn, Uk is approximately 10,059 km or 6,251 mi.
- To reach Yonagunijima in this distance one would set out from Bournemouth-Hurn bearing 48.3° or NE and follow the great circles arc to approach Yonagunijima bearing 148.7° or SSE .
- Yonagunijima has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a) whereas Bournemouth-Hurn has a marine west coast climate (Cfb).
- The annual average temperature is 13.7 °C (24.7°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 1.2 °C (2.2°F) less in Yonagunijima.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ic as opposed to truly oce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 1543.5 mm (60.8 in) more which is equivalent to 1543.5 l/m² (37.88 US gal/ft²) or 15,435,000 l/ha (1,650,104 US gal/ac) more. About 3 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 26.3° higher in Yonagunijima than in Bournemouth-Hurn.
